The easter island heads are known as moai by the rapa nui people who carved the figures in the tropical south pacific directly west of chile. As early as 1914, archaeologists on easter island discovered that the heads of at least some of the megalithic statues, traditionally called moai, were attached to subterranean. At latest count on the island, there are 1,043 complete moai, enormous statues with prominent heads made from volcanic stone. All along, the sculptures have secretly had torsos, buried beneath the earth. Due to shifting soils and sediment, their torsos have simply been buried underground! When it comes to easter island’s towering stone heads, there’s now one fewer mystery to solve.
